Frequently Asked Questions about Bay Park

What is the current pricing and availability for apartments for rent in the Bay Park area of San Diego, CA?

As of today, July 30, 2026, there are currently 72 available Bay Park apartments priced from $1,888 to $19,707, with an average monthly rent of $2,903.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Bay Park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Bay Park ranges from $1,888 to $3,657 with an average monthly rent of $2,533.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Bay Park c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Bay Park range from $2,440 to $4,106.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,862.
